Standard Operating Procedure for Roadside Puncture Rectification
- Location and Inspection: Safely remove the bicycle wheel and locate the puncture site on the inner tube by visual inspection or auditory confirmation.
- Surface Abrasion: Use a high-quality metal rasp to abrade the area surrounding the puncture, removing surface contaminants and creating a textured profile to maximize adhesive bonding.
- Adhesive Application: Apply a thin, uniform layer of vulcanizing fluid over the prepared area and allow it to dry slightly until it reaches a tacky consistency.
- Patch Deployment: Position the rubber cold patch precisely over the puncture, applying firm and even pressure from the center outward to eliminate air bubbles and ensure full vulcanization.
- Reassembly and Inflation: Reinsert the inner tube into the tire casing, check the valve core alignment, and inflate the tire to the recommended pressure using a high-efficiency portable pump.

Q2:How does the chemical composition of vulcanizing fluid impact product shelf life?
A2:Vulcanizing fluid relies on volatile organic compounds to facilitate cold chemical welding. Premium manufacturing processes utilize specialized aluminum tube sealing techniques to prevent solvent evaporation.
